Toum

Cultural Context

Toum is a traditional Lebanese garlic sauce, often served as a condiment with grilled meats, shawarma, or as a dip. Its creamy texture and intense garlic flavor make it a staple in Middle Eastern cuisine. The sauce is known for its simplicity and versatility, enhancing a variety of dishes. While it is most commonly associated with Lebanese cuisine, variations can be found in other Mediterranean cultures as well.

Servings4
6 cloves garlic
1 teaspoon salt
2 tablespoons lemon juice
1 cup vegetable oil
2 tablespoons water

1

Peel and crush the garlic cloves.

2

Add garlic and salt to a food processor and blend until smooth.

3

Slowly drizzle in the vegetable oil while blending continuously.

4

Incorporate lemon juice gradually until the mixture emulsifies.

5

If too thick, add a little water to reach desired consistency.

6

Taste and adjust seasoning if necessary.
